Job Description

Job Description and Qualifications:
  • Division of Hematology/Oncology, the principal teaching affiliate of the University of Chicago Pritzker School of Medicine, is in search of a physician with extensive clinical experience in solid tumor oncology (ideally lung cancer) and expertise in immunotherapy to oversee clinical programs, clinical and translational research, and to interface with programs outside of cancer.
  • Must be board certified in Medical Oncology.
  • 5-10 years post fellowship experience
  • Must have 3 years experience with clinical trials and seeing patients
  • The new Program Director will enjoy strong administrative support, agile implementation of initiatives and excellent clinical partners across the system, as well as significant funding.

Position Information:
  • Provide quality patient care within a highly successful, groundbreaking organization known for being a premier cancer care program
  • Oversee specialty specific cancer research including clinical trials development and implementation, and translational research utilizing an extensive biorepository and databases
  • Collaborate with molecular pathology, personalized medicine, Research Institute, Genomic Health Initiative, and other programs
  • Academic appointment to the University of Chicago
  • On-site clinical molecular pathology laboratory
  • Access to an extensive network of services to help deliver the best in patient care
